The Legacy of Sound
Deep Purple’s 2013 album, “Now What?!”, marked a significant moment in rock history, not just for the band but for the genre itself. As the 19th studio album, it arrived after a seven-year hiatus, inviting listeners to ponder the evolution of rock music. The album’s release was a reminder that rock, much like the band itself, is not confined to a singular narrative. Each track serves as a testament to the band’s ability to reinvent while honoring their roots, leaving fans to wonder: what does the future hold for rock?
The Symbolism of ‘Now What?!’
The title “Now What?!” encapsulates a sense of curiosity and uncertainty that resonates deeply within the music community. It reflects a pivotal moment for many artists who grapple with the question of relevance in an ever-changing musical landscape. The album’s tracks, such as “A Simple Song” and “Hell to Pay”, delve into themes of introspection and existential musings, inviting listeners to explore their own narratives. This thematic richness encourages a dialogue about the role of legacy in music and how artists can navigate the complexities of modernity.
Cultural Impact and Controversies
As one of the pioneers of hard rock and heavy metal, Deep Purple’s influence extends far beyond their own discography. Their sound has inspired countless bands and musicians, shaping the very fabric of rock music. However, the band’s journey has not been without controversy. Debates surrounding the authenticity of their sound and the evolution of their style have sparked discussions among fans and critics alike. Some argue that the band has strayed too far from their original sound, while others celebrate their willingness to experiment and evolve.
